RUSSIAN RECONSTRUCTION
HOPE FROM NEW COUNCIL, MODERATES PREDOMINANT. A, and N.Z. WASHINGTON. Oct. 14. The Russian Embassy has receivad pleasing advices from Russia, indicating that the Socialists do not desire to take supreme power. The Moderates triumphed when the Radicals could not agree. The new Russian Council has a legal status, and represents the real Russia, including all classes favouring order, reconstruction, and the reformation of the army. i
